NCO193409 Nobleman, engraved by J. Agar, published in 1813 for R. Ackermanns History of Oxford (hand-coloured engraving) by Uwins, Thomas (1782-1857) (after); Courtesy of the Warden and Scholars of New College, Oxford; English, out of copyright

This print showcases a remarkable piece of history, titled "Nobleman". Engraved by the talented J. Agar and published in 1813 for R. Ackermann's renowned History of Oxford, this hand-coloured engraving is a true masterpiece. The image portrays an elegant university student, exuding an air of academic prowess and sophistication. Dressed in ceremonial robes and adorned with a mortar board atop his head, he stands tall and proud in full-length view. The nobleman's regency-style collar adds to the overall grandeur of his appearance. With meticulous attention to detail, Thomas Uwins skillfully captures the essence of this distinguished gentleman through his masterful reproduction after J. Agar's original work. Every stroke on this engraving reflects not only the artist's talent but also the significance that New College, Oxford places on preserving its rich heritage.
